JV
Lead AI Engineer/Architect with Mainframe/Cobol —Modernization
Jobs via Dice
Readington Township · Hybrid Full-time Lead Today
About the role
About
We are modernizing a large-scale enterprise insurance policy administration system from Visual Age Smalltalk / mainframe COBOL to Java 21 + Spring Boot + MongoDB. You will design and build the AI agents and skills that power every phase of the transformation — from reverse engineering and code extraction through to Java code generation and synthesis.
What You Will Do
- Build and maintain production AI agents for reverse engineering, code extraction, code transformation, synthesis and automated testing across Smalltalk and COBOL codebases
- Author reusable AI skills for repeatable subtasks (pseudocode conversion, diagram generation, business rule extraction, pattern identification)
- Design multi-agent pipelines with orchestration, audit logging, and human-in-the-loop checkpoints
- Own the agent standards library — design principles, naming conventions, and quality gates
- Mentor engineers on agentic AI patterns, prompt engineering, and legacy system analysis
Required Skills
- Hands-on experience building production AI agents (Anthropic, LangChain, LangGraph, AutoGen, or similar)
- Strong prompt engineering — system prompts, structured instructions, tool use, context window management
- 5+ years software engineering; 2+ years in agentic AI or LLM systems
- Proficiency in Java 21 and Python
- Ability to read and reason about legacy code (Smalltalk, COBOL, or equivalent)
- Experience with legacy-to-modern migration projects
- REST API design (OpenAPI 3.0) and MongoDB
- Git, CLI-first tooling, CI/CD pipelines
Nice to Have
- Insurance industry experience (policy administration, rating, underwriting)
- IMS/DB2, IBM MQ, or mainframe integration background
Skills
AnthropicAutoGenCI/CD pipelinesCLICobolGitJavaLangChainLangGraphMongoDBOpenAPIPythonREST APISmalltalkSpring Boot
Don't send a generic resume
Paste this job description into Mimi and get a resume tailored to exactly what the hiring team is looking for.
Get started free